How Adjustable Beds Can Improve Your Sleep Quality

Sleep is a vital component of general health and well-being, yet many individuals battle to achieve the quality and quantity of sleep crucial for optimal functioning. One innovative answer to improve sleep quality is the use of adjustable beds. These beds, which enable customers to switch the position of the mattress, supply quite a few health and comfort benefits that can lead to higher sleep.

Understanding Adjustable Beds

Adjustable beds are designed with a base that may be adjusted to varied angles and heights, allowing users to raise their head, feet, or both. This versatility may be particularly helpful for individuals with specific health points or those that seek enhanced comfort while sleeping. Modern adjustable beds come with a range of features, together with remote control operation, massage features, and preset positions for activities like reading, watching TV, or working on a laptop.

Health Benefits of Adjustable Beds

Improved Circulation:

One of the primary benefits of adjustable beds is the ability to improve blood circulation. Elevating the legs can reduce pressure on the heart and enhance blood flow, which is particularly helpful for individuals with circulation problems, such as varicose veins or edema. Better circulation can even reduce the likelihood of waking up with numbness or tingling within the limbs.

Reduced Back Pain:

Adjustable beds can provide significant aid for individuals suffering from chronic back pain. By allowing customers to discover a comfortable sleeping position that aligns with the natural curvature of the spine, these beds might help alleviate pressure on the lower back. Elevating the head and ft can also reduce stress on the spine, which may be particularly helpful for individuals with conditions like sciatica or herniated discs.

Alleviation of Sleep Apnea and Snoring:

Sleep apnea and snoring are frequent sleep disorders that can significantly impact sleep quality. Adjustable beds may help by elevating the head, which keeps the airways open and reduces the likelihood of obstruction. This can lead to fewer apnea episodes and less snoring, leading to a more restful sleep for both the individual and their partner.

Enhanced Digestion:

Sleeping with the head elevated can also aid in digestion and reduce symptoms of acid reflux disease and heartburn. When the higher body is elevated, gravity helps keep stomach acid from rising into the esophagus, thereby minimizing discomfort and improving sleep quality.

Comfort and Comfort

Custom-made Comfort:

Adjustable beds enable customers to customize their sleeping position to their specific comfort preferences. Whether somebody prefers to sleep with their head slightly elevated or with their legs raised, an adjustable bed can accommodate these preferences, leading to a more personalized and comfortable sleep experience.

Ease of Use:

Modern adjustable beds are outfitted with person-friendly options such as remote controls, memory settings, and quiet motors. This makes it straightforward for users to search out and keep their preferred sleeping position without hassle.

Enhanced Sleep Environment:

Many adjustable beds come with additional options that enhance the sleep environment, corresponding to built-in massagers, under-bed lighting, and USB ports for charging devices. These options can contribute to a more enjoyable and handy bedtime routine.
